FROM THE AIRWELL RC-4 REMOTE CONTROL MANUAL
NOTE THE COMMENT ABOUT THE RESET AND THE SIMULTANEOUS SELECTION OF THE + - SET and CLEAR BUTTONS to effect a reset after replacingg batteries
HOW TO INSTALL BATTERIES Remove the lid in the rear part of the remote control unit.
Insert two AAA alkaline batteries of 1,5 V-DC. Make sure the batteries point in the direction marked in the battery compartment.
The batteries last about six months. Depending on how much you use the remote control unit. Remove the batteries if you do not use the remote control unit for more than one month. Press the +, -, SET and CLEAR buttons together after batteries replacement.
(This operation allows you to reset correctly all the programs. The remote control unit is to be set up again).Replace the batteries when the remote control unit lamp fails to light, or when the air conditioner does not receive the remote control unit signals.
The batteries of the remote control contain polluted substances exhausted batteries must be disposed according to the laws in force.

Some some remote control have RST or RESET button, you have to push this every time you change the battery or for malfunction remote control. You can find this either in front of remote control or at the back of the remote in battery compartment.
